  1. Irene Galitzine ( russisch Ирина Галицина/ Irina Galizina; * 22. Juli 1916 oder 1918 in Tiflis / Georgien; † 20. Oktober 2006 in Rom) war eine italienische Modeschöpferin russischer Herkunft. Sie war das einzige Kind des Fürsten Boris Galizin (1878–1958) und seiner ersten Gattin Nina Petrovna Kovaldji (1888–1957).
